Statutes of Limitations

You must file your case within the time limit, regardless of whether you are working with an insurance claim, a lawsuit, and/or trying to negotiate an agreement. These laws are intended to ensure that you receive compensation for your injuries as well as other losses as soon as possible.

There are many states that have a statute of limitations that governs the filing of a personal injury orwrongful death lawsuit. The deadlines vary from one state to the next but generally they are three years from the date the incident occurred.

The reason that these time limits are so important is because they provide you the greatest chance to obtain the evidence you need for your case. If you take too long to file, witnesses may overlook crucial details about your accident, which could negatively impact your case. If you file your claim early, your attorney can be able to gather all the evidence necessary for your claim and manage all paperwork required to file later.

Damages

Car accidents can cause substantial financial losses to the victims. However, a knowledgeable attorney can assist you in obtaining compensation for your injuries, lost earnings and other damages. The jury may give you a higher amount than what you could have received on your own. However, there are some factors to take into consideration when determining the worth of your claim.

The first thing to consider is the amount of your medical expenses, lost wages, and other costs incurred by the accident. These are the expenses that your personal injury lawyer will consider to determine the exact damages that you can be awarded.

Based on the facts of your situation depending on the facts of your case, you could be entitled to compensation for the emotional trauma associated with a car accident. This can include loss of companionship emotional stress, and mental anxiety.

In addition your personal injury lawyer can assist you get compensation for any property damage that was caused by the accident. These costs can include the cost of replacing or fixing your vehicle and any repairs to your home or business.
